Common Smoke Damage Restoration Issues in Los Angeles, California
Los Angeles faces unique smoke damage challenges due to its wildfire-prone environment and urban density. The combination of Santa Ana winds and dry conditions creates perfect conditions for both structure fires and widespread wildfire smoke infiltration.
Wildfire smoke presents distinct restoration challenges compared to house fires:
- Fine particulate matter that penetrates deep into porous materials
- Acidic compounds that cause ongoing corrosion to metals and electronics
- Widespread contamination affecting entire neighborhoods simultaneously
- Insurance complications when distinguishing wildfire damage from other sources
Common warning signs requiring professional attention include:
- Persistent smoky odors that worsen in humid conditions
- Yellow or brown discoloration on walls, ceilings, and fixtures
- Respiratory irritation or allergic reactions indoors
- Oily residue on surfaces and belongings
- Corroded metal fixtures or electronics malfunctioning
Los Angeles properties often experience delayed smoke damage symptoms. The city's temperature fluctuations cause smoke particles to release odors weeks or months after initial exposure, particularly during humid weather or when heating systems activate.

Housing Characteristics & Smoke Damage Restoration Considerations
Los Angeles housing diversity creates varying smoke damage restoration challenges. The city's architectural mix includes everything from 1920s Spanish colonials to modern high-rise condominiums, each requiring specialized restoration approaches.
Older Los Angeles homes present unique complications:
- Plaster walls absorb smoke particles more deeply than modern drywall
- Original hardwood floors require specialized refinishing techniques
- Vintage HVAC systems need complete replacement after smoke contamination
- Lead paint considerations complicate sanding and refinishing processes
- Knob-and-tube wiring increases fire risks and restoration complexity
Modern construction offers different challenges:
- Open floor plans allow rapid smoke distribution throughout properties
- Synthetic materials release toxic compounds requiring specialized cleaning
- Complex HVAC systems with multiple zones need thorough decontamination
- High-end finishes demand expert restoration to maintain property values
Apartment buildings and condominiums face additional considerations including shared ventilation systems that spread smoke between units and complex insurance situations involving multiple parties. Multi-story buildings require specialized equipment for high-level cleaning and restoration work.

Wildfire Smoke Infiltration and Indoor Air Quality Management
Los Angeles faces unprecedented challenges from wildfire smoke infiltration, requiring specialized restoration approaches beyond traditional fire damage protocols. Wildfire smoke contains hundreds of chemical compounds that penetrate building materials and create long-term health hazards.
Wildfire smoke differs significantly from structure fire smoke:
- Ultra-fine particles (PM2.5) penetrate deeper into porous materials
- Lower temperature combustion creates different chemical compositions
- Extended exposure periods allow deeper material penetration
- Multiple fuel sources create complex contamination profiles
Professional wildfire smoke restoration involves comprehensive indoor air quality management:
- Air quality testing using specialized equipment to measure particle concentrations
- HVAC system inspection and complete filter replacement or cleaning
- Ductwork cleaning using negative air pressure and specialized brushes
- Surface cleaning with pH-balanced solutions designed for wildfire residues
- Deep cleaning of soft furnishings using ozone or hydroxyl treatments
- Sealing of porous surfaces to prevent ongoing off-gassing
Los Angeles restoration companies use advanced technology including thermal imaging to identify hidden contamination areas and air scrubbers with HEPA filtration to remove microscopic particles. The process often requires multiple treatment cycles as smoke particles continue releasing from contaminated materials over weeks or months.
